Every year the American Craft Council delivers high-quality, handmade craft to thousands of design conscious consumers across the country. Our first show of the 2008 season is in Baltimore where more than 800 of America's top contemporary artists show their latest handcrafted work in jewelry, clothing, furniture and home décor, available in a variety of materials including glass, wood, metal, clay and fibers.

From up-and-coming artists to established favorites, the Council is dedicated to presenting the finest artists in the field to wholesale buyers and the general public. All artists have been selected through a rigorous jury process which ensures the highest quality of work.
